Salome HOME
Import users action is working now.
authorrkv <rkv@opencascade.com>
Sun, 18 Nov 2012 14:59:37 +0000 (14:59 +0000)
committerrkv <rkv@opencascade.com>
Sun, 18 Nov 2012 14:59:37 +0000 (14:59 +0000)
Workspace/Siman/WebContent/sadmin/upload.jsp
Workspace/Siman/src/org/splat/simer/Action.java

index 1bbfa64dab7aae7ce30c0de91ec3758523fb029d..6723844010bf4b7ddd4aa37bb78ec1140d80b4a9 100644 (file)
               <tr height=10><td></td></tr>
               <s:hidden name="nextAction" value="%{nextAction}" />
               <s:hidden name="index"      value="%{index}" />
-              <s:file   name="upload" key="field.upload" onChange="enableUpload()" />
+              <s:file   name="upload" key="field.upload" onchange="enableUpload()" />
               <tr height=10><td></td></tr>
               <tr>
                 <td></td>
                 <td align=right>
-                  <input type="submit" name="cancel" value="<s:text name="button.cancel"/>"/>
-                  <input type="submit" name="doIt"   value="<s:text name="button.upload"/>" disabled="true"/>
+                    <s:submit theme="simple" name="cancel" key="button.cancel"/>
+                    <s:submit theme="simple" name="doIt" key="button.upload" disabled="true"/>
                 </td>
               </tr>
             </table>
index 4c0a974d44884447a467266cd2427f8474a7f37b..f2848e7d944334748d362379957c4a692014fdd9 100644 (file)
@@ -393,12 +393,14 @@ public class Action extends ActionSupport implements ServletRequestAware,
 
                AbstractOpenObject entity = (AbstractOpenObject) _session.get(titleProperty + ".open");
 
-               getTitleBarSettings().setProgressState(
-                               entity.getProgressState().toString());
-               getTitleBarSettings().setSelectionState(entity.getSelection());
-               getTitleBarSettings().setEntryType(entity.getType().toLowerCase());
-               getTitleBarSettings().setEntryTypeTitle(entity.getType());
-               getTitleBarSettings().setEntryTitle(entity.getTitle());
+               if (entity != null) {
+                       getTitleBarSettings().setProgressState(
+                                       entity.getProgressState().toString());
+                       getTitleBarSettings().setSelectionState(entity.getSelection());
+                       getTitleBarSettings().setEntryType(entity.getType().toLowerCase());
+                       getTitleBarSettings().setEntryTypeTitle(entity.getType());
+                       getTitleBarSettings().setEntryTitle(entity.getTitle());
+               }
                getTitleBarSettings().setEditDisabledProperty(editDisabledProperty);
        }